THz wave transmission in thin-wall PMMA pipes fabricated by fiber drawing technique
چکیده انگلیسی

The fiber drawing technique provides a simple way to fabricate thin-wall polymer pipe with smooth surface and sufficient structure strength for bending. In this paper, fiber drawing technique is used to fabricate thin-wall polymethylmethacrylate (PMMA) pipe for THz transmission. The fabricated pipe has a wall thickness as small as 200 μm, which can be used as antiresonant terahertz (THz) waveguide with broad transmission bandwidth. Its transmission performance is measured at 3.1 THz, including output field distribution, transmission loss and bending loss, showing its potential on THz transmission. Theoretical analysis shows that further performance improvement can be achieved by optimizing the wall thickness and utilizing the polymer materials with lower absorption in THz band.
